How much do remote retirement j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ote retirement in Reno, NV is $62,892.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$36,592.00 and $70,745.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Remote Retirement job?

A Remote Retirement job is a flexible, often part-time or freelance position that allows retirees to work remotely from home or any location. These jobs provide income while offering the freedom to set your schedule and avoid commuting. Common roles include consulting, customer service, writing, or virtual assistance. Many retirees choose remote work to stay engaged, supplement retirement income, or pursue a passion.

What are some common challenges faced by remote retirement specialists?

One common challenge for remote retirement specialists is building rapport and trust with clients without face-to-face meetings, which requires strong digital communication skills and proactive follow-up. Additionally, staying updated with changing retirement regulations and financial products is crucial, as the field evolves rapidly. Remote specialists must also be adept at managing their schedules and maintaining organization to effectively handle multiple clients. However, with the right tools and commitment, these challenges can be successfully managed, offering both flexibility and a rewarding client-focused career.

What jobs can a retired person do from home?

Retired individuals can work from home in roles such as customer service representative, virtual assistant, freelance writer, tutor, or data entry clerk. These jobs often require basic computer skills, reliable internet, and flexible schedules, making them suitable for retirees seeking part-time or flexible work.
